千锋教育-做有情怀、有良心、有品质的职业教育机构
自学鸿蒙开发需要多久?
_x000D_自学鸿蒙开发是一项庞大的任务,需要掌握许多技能和知识。对于初学者来说,学习曲线可能会相对陡峭,因此需要一定的时间和耐心。具体需要多久才能掌握鸿蒙开发取决于个人的学习能力、时间投入和学习方法。
_x000D_对于有编程基础的人来说,学习鸿蒙开发可能相对容易一些。他们可以利用自己已有的编程知识和经验,更快地理解和掌握鸿蒙开发的概念和技术。即使有编程基础,要全面掌握鸿蒙开发也需要一定的时间。鸿蒙开发涉及到多种技术领域,包括应用开发、界面设计、网络通信等等。需要花费一定的时间来学习这些技能,并将它们应用到实际的开发项目中。
_x000D_对于没有编程基础的人来说,学习鸿蒙开发可能会更具挑战性。他们需要从零开始学习编程基础知识,如编程语言、算法和数据结构等。这需要更多的时间和努力。只要有足够的热情和毅力,任何人都可以学习鸿蒙开发。
_x000D_在学习鸿蒙开发的过程中,选择合适的学习资源和学习方法也非常重要。可以通过阅读官方文档、参加培训课程、观看教学视频等方式来学习鸿蒙开发。还可以参与开发社区,与其他开发者交流经验和学习心得。这些资源和方式可以帮助我们更快地学习和掌握鸿蒙开发。
_x000D_学习鸿蒙开发需要根据个人的情况而定。对于有编程基础的人来说,可能需要几个月的时间来掌握鸿蒙开发的基本技能。而对于没有编程基础的人来说,可能需要更长的时间,可能需要一年或更长时间来全面掌握鸿蒙开发。无论需要多长时间,重要的是保持热情和持续学习,不断提升自己的技能和知识。
_x000D_**问答扩展:**
_x000D_**Q: 学习鸿蒙开发需要具备哪些基础知识?**
_x000D_A: 学习鸿蒙开发需要一些基础知识,包括但不限于以下几个方面:
_x000D_1. 编程基础:了解基本的编程概念和编程语言,如Java、C++等。掌握编程思维和常见的编程技巧。
_x000D_2. 算法和数据结构:了解常见的算法和数据结构,如数组、链表、栈、队列等。这些知识对于解决问题和优化代码非常重要。
_x000D_3. 界面设计:学习如何设计用户界面,包括布局、样式、交互等。掌握界面设计的基本原则和常用工具。
_x000D_4. 网络通信:了解网络通信的基本原理和常用协议,如HTTP、TCP/IP等。学习如何进行网络请求和处理网络数据。
_x000D_**Q: 学习鸿蒙开发需要多少时间投入?**
_x000D_A: 学习鸿蒙开发需要根据个人的情况和目标来确定时间投入。如果你已经具备一定的编程基础,可能需要每天投入几个小时的时间来学习和实践。如果你没有编程基础,可能需要更多的时间和精力来学习基础知识和概念。
_x000D_除了时间投入,持续学习也非常重要。鸿蒙开发是一个不断更新和发展的领域,你需要跟上最新的技术和工具。建议保持每周一定的学习时间,并参与开发社区和交流活动,与其他开发者分享经验和学习心得。
_x000D_**Q: 学习鸿蒙开发的最佳途径是什么?**
_x000D_A: 学习鸿蒙开发的最佳途径因人而异。以下是一些常见的学习途径:
_x000D_1. 官方文档:阅读鸿蒙开发者官方文档,了解鸿蒙开发的基本概念和技术要点。官方文档通常提供详细的教程和示例代码,帮助你快速入门。
_x000D_2. 在线教程和视频:参考在线教程和视频,如官方教学视频、开发者社区的教程等。这些资源通常由经验丰富的开发者提供,可以帮助你更好地理解和掌握鸿蒙开发。
_x000D_3. 培训课程:参加线下或线上的鸿蒙开发培训课程。培训课程通常由专业的讲师授课,结合理论和实践,帮助你系统地学习和应用鸿蒙开发技术。
_x000D_4. 开发社区和论坛:加入鸿蒙开发者社区和论坛,与其他开发者交流经验和学习心得。这些社区通常有活跃的讨论和资源分享,可以帮助你解决问题和拓展视野。
_x000D_学习鸿蒙开发需要一定的时间和耐心。无论你是有编程基础还是零基础,只要保持热情和持续学习,相信你一定能够掌握鸿蒙开发的技能,并开发出优秀的应用。
_x000D_上一篇
自学鸿蒙开发好找工作么下一篇
自学鸿蒙开发真的没前途么相关推荐